# Handover: Orphan Sweeper

Support team: I'm passing ownership of the Tidemark sweeper to Janos. It scans the Coppice platform nightly for orphaned volumes, dangling snapshots, and detached load balancers, then tags them for a seven-day grace period before deletion. If a customer reports a missing resource, check the sweeper's audit log first — most cases are tag mismatches, not bugs. The sweeper reads its behavior from the settings shown below.

service settings:
[istmir]
host = istmir.nelvrocorp.internal
user = istmir_svc
database = istmir_prod

Exec team,

Quick update for the incoming director. Sole reliance on Korvath Alloys for the Brightline actuator housings remains our top supply risk. We've screened eleven candidates; three passed technical audit: Dunmere Castings, Pellwick Fabrication, and Torvale Metalworks. Pilot orders ship next month. Qualification runs eight weeks; dual-sourcing achievable by Q3. Marta Hellstrand owns the evaluation matrix. Pricing deltas are within 4% across all three. The shortlist decision connects to broader sourcing strategy outlined below.

confidential, hahif-bagep: The finance team signed off on a budget of $24.6 million for Project Beldor. The renewal with Eliaxek Systems closes at $22.8 million a year, 9 percent below the last contract.

Build provenance — Sproutly watering scheduler. All production images are built by the hermetic pipeline; manual builds are never deployed. On-call should verify the running image's attestation before applying any hotfix, since unverified images auto-quarantine at midnight. To confirm the currently deployed artifact, match it against the token below.

session token of kahag-bawip = htk6_729d08